Contact
Address: 107 E San Antonio Ave
Location: El Paso, Texas 79901
Phone: +1 915-666-8601
Working Hours
Online Presence
- No social links provided.
Services & Offerings
Repair services
Address: 107 E San Antonio Ave
Location: El Paso, Texas 79901
Phone: +1 915-666-8601